Grimmy’s big shop turns into a fashion-week picnic

Grimmy opened by repeatedly announcing that it was six o’clock when it was actually four. He blamed the 24-hour clock, the microphone cable and possibly closing one eye when he looked at it, but Beccy had already noticed that his confusion was making people think they could go home early. It was exactly the kind of small broadcasting failure he enjoyed turning into a running joke.

He and Beccy had intended to be healthy by drinking two litres of water during the show, but their attempt was undermined by Greg James’s shopping request. Grimmy had been sent to buy a specific kind of cracker, wandered through the supermarket looking for it and returned with what he called a full “big shop” for Greg, while the presenters themselves had only water and no snacks.

The previous evening’s fashion show provided the day’s best image. Grimmy found the event crowded, hot and faintly stressful, although he had a front-row seat beside Dannii Minogue because his niece was working on the show. Across from him, an important-looking woman with wild hair calmly unpacked a plastic tub of cake and began eating it during the catwalk.

That detail delighted the studio. Grimmy immediately imagined a front row where someone brought a Scotch egg, treated an oversized alligator bag as a picnic hamper and ate through the show with no embarrassment. The fashion crowd’s supposed glamour became much funnier once it was reduced to somebody quietly having cake from Tupperware.

He also championed Homes Under the Hammer, particularly presenter Martin Roberts’s habit of seeming to argue with himself while inspecting properties. A clip of Roberts reconsidering his own renovation plan became an instant favourite, proving that Grimmy’s cover shows could get just as invested in daytime television as they were in pop guests. Britney Spears, Jedward and a planned round of Danny Howard Points rounded out a packed, happily unfocused afternoon.
